Stratus OCT in dominant optic atrophy: features differentiating it from glaucoma.

作者信息

Kim Tae-Woo, Hwang Jeong-Min

机构信息

Department of Ophthalmology, Seoul National University College of Medicine, Seoul National University Bundang Hospital, Seongnam, Korea.

出版信息

J Glaucoma. 2007 Dec;16(8):655-8. doi: 10.1097/IJG.0b013e31804d23aa.

Abstract

PURPOSE

To describe the Stratus optical coherence tomography (OCT) retinal nerve fiber layer (RNFL) thickness profile of dominant optic atrophy (DOA), to differentiate it from that of glaucoma.

METHODS

RNFL thickness was measured using Stratus OCT in 32 eyes of 16 DOA patients.

RESULTS

The temporal-most clock hour measurement was outside the 95% normal limit in 29 of the 32 DOA eyes (90.6%). The pattern of RNFL damage was bilaterally symmetrical in location and severity in all subjects.

CONCLUSION

Stratus OCT shows characteristic findings differentiating DOA from glaucoma.

摘要

目的

描述优势眼视神经萎缩(DOA)的Stratus光学相干断层扫描(OCT)视网膜神经纤维层(RNFL)厚度特征,以将其与青光眼的特征相区分。

方法

使用Stratus OCT对16例DOA患者的32只眼进行RNFL厚度测量。

结果

在32只DOA眼中,有29只(90.6%)最颞侧钟点测量值超出95%正常范围。所有受试者RNFL损害的模式在位置和严重程度上均呈双侧对称。

结论

Stratus OCT显示出可区分DOA与青光眼的特征性表现。
